Hello,
very useful program is that pdf XChange viewer. I want to highlight a text in different colors, but the icon for text highlighting can be used only with one color parallel. Even i make two icons, clone the icon by setting, for text highlighting f.e. red and green, than by switching from red to green two icons change the color.
It would be better, when it can be possibe to use two or more text-marking functions parallel.
Or it is possible? (Look attachment/ screenshot)

Re: Different icons for text-highlighting
Hi Droni,
Thanks for the post - having multiple text annotations can be done by setting up multiple styles palettes. Please see the link below for instructions on how to do that:
https://www.pdf-xchange.com/knowled ... cific-Tool
If you're looking to put two versions of the same annotation tool on the toolbar, I'm afraid that it isn't possible. I can, however, definitely place a feature request for this.

Re: Different icons for text-highlighting
Hi,
I am interested in different icons for text-highlighting (two versions of the same annotation tool on the toolbar) too. Because it is very much faster and easier to handle, if I could make keyboard shortcuts/hot keys for each highlighting color. Is this possible now?

Re: Different icons for text-highlighting
Hi Uwe,
Thanks for the post - this has actually been made possible in the Editor. To do this, make sure that the different styles of the highlighter have been created (Comments --> Comments Styles Palette), then go to View --> Toolbars --> Customize Toolbars --> Commands and search for each style of the highlighter in the menu, then drag them to the toolbar.

Re: Different icons for text-highlighting
Hello,
since update (my self-programed) shortcut "Cntrl+G" does not work any more.
I made shortcuts for highlightning colors, for example "Cntrl+R" for red-highlighting, "Cntrl+Y" for yellow-highlighting,

Re: Different icons for text-highlighting
Hi Uwe,
Ctrl-G was assigned as a shortcut for the newly added Exclusive mode. That's why it has stopped working as your custom shortcut.
Just find the Exclusive mode and change it's shortcut (there are two so you can just remove Ctrl-G), and it should once again start working for your custom colour.
